DENVER – Logan O'Connor has signed a two-year, entry-level contract with the Colorado Avalanche, the Avalanche announced on Monday.
"Logan is a hard-working player who brings leadership, energy and speed every night," Avalanche Executive Vice President and General Manager Joe Sakic said. "His game has continued to develop each season, and we are excited that he has decided to pursue his professional career with the Avalanche organization."
O'Connor had 43 points (16-27-43) and 25 penalty minutes in 108 career games. The Calgary, Alberta native recorded a career-high 21 points (7-14-21) playing in all 41 games as a junior during the 2017-2018 campaign. O'Connor's two (2) shorthanded goals led the team last season, while his 100 shots marked the fourth-most on the squad. In the postseason, his three (3) assists in the 2018 National Collegiate Hockey Conference (NCHC) Frozen Faceoff earned him a spot on the NCHC Frozen Faceoff All-Tournament Team. After playing 23 games during his freshman year, O'Connor played every game in the past two (2) seasons.
"Logan has earned this opportunity with Colorado," Richard and Kitzia Goodman Head Coach
David Carle said. "He represents everything a Pioneer student-athlete strives to be. He has put himself in this position with his tireless work ethic the last three years and leaves Denver with a National Championship, NHL contract and degree in sight. We couldn't be more proud of him and we are excited to watch him at the next level."
O'Connor becomes the seventh student-athlete from the 2017-2018 roster to sign a professional contract and the fifth student-athlete to sign with an NHL team.
